We have a cache in the Resist Fingerprinting module that is somewhere between 3 and... 5(?) KB.  (45 entries of 3 8-byte ints and one 32-byte string stored in a nsCString.)

https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/rev/a80651653faa78fa4dfbd238d099c2aad1cec304/toolkit/components/resistfingerprinting/nsRFPService.cpp#145

It's used to avoid performing a SHA256 when we can avoid it.  45 entries in the cache was chosen mostly arbitrarily based on the notion that "More is better, but much more than this didn't make any real Talos improvement."

With Fission, we'll have fewer timelines per process so it's likely we could easily reduce this cache, possibly cutting it in half or more.
